Practical Designer Notes for Holiday Production

Before you add Squad Outline Embroidery Font - Large to your holiday collection, here are the practical steps I recommend based on my experience with similar Creative Fabrica embroidery designs.

  1. Test Thread Colors on Light and Dark Fabric: The clean outlines stand out best with high-contrast thread. On white fabric, try navy, red, or forest green for a festive look. On dark fabric, white, gold, or silver metallic thread creates a striking effect.
  2. Check Stitch Density Before Production: Open the design in your digitizing software and verify the stitch density. Satin stitch outlines can become too dense if the lettering is scaled up too large. Adjust if needed to prevent puckering on lightweight fabrics.
  3. Confirm Hoop Size and Machine Compatibility: This is a large font, so make sure your hoop can accommodate the full word or phrase you plan to stitch. Always check the Creative Fabrica product details for maximum size recommendations before you start.
  4. Use Proper Stabilizer for Each Fabric Type: For stretchy knits, use a cutaway stabilizer. For wovens and towels, a tearaway with a topping sheet works well. The satin outlines need stability to remain crisp.
  5. Create Realistic Mockups for Listings: Use a blank premium mockup to show the font on sweatshirts, totes, or hats. Buyers respond better to images that show the design in context rather than isolated on a white background.
  6. Review Small Details After Stitching: Always stitch a test sample and examine the outlines under good light. Look for any skipped stitches, thread breaks, or areas where the satin stitch does not align perfectly.
  7. Plan Matching Color Palettes for Sets: If you are creating family matching items, choose two or three coordinating thread colors and use them consistently across all products. This makes your booth or Etsy shop feel cohesive and professional.
  8. Check Creative Fabrica Product Details and Licensing: Before selling any finished products made from this machine embroidery design, review the license terms on Creative Fabrica. Confirm that commercial use is allowed for your specific selling channels, whether that is Etsy, craft fairs, or wholesale orders.
